' May 28 at 7:00 P.M. 1974 The City Commission of the City of Sanford, Florida, met in regular session in the City Hall of the City of Sanford, Florida on May 28, 1974 at 7:00 o'clock P. M. Present: Mayor-CommiSsioner Lee P. Moore Commissioner John G. Morris Commissioner Julian L. Stenstrom Commissioner A, A. McClanahan Commissioner Gordon Ti Meyer City Attorney C. Vernon Mize, Jr. City Manager W. E. Knowles City Clerk H. N. Tamm, Jr. Absent: Police Chief Ben E. Butler The meeting was called to order by the Chairman. The Chairman announced that the Commission would receive proposals in accordance with Invitation for Proposal published in the Sanford Herald on May 10, 1974 as follows: INVITATION FOR PROPOSAL The City of Sanford will accept firm proposals for the sale of city property located.between 25th Place and 26th Street and between Poinsetta Avenue and Grandview Avenue described as follows: Lots 16 throUgh 30, Block 4, Palm Terrace, as recorded in Plat Book 4, Page 82, Seminole County Records. On motion of Commissioner Stenstr'om, seconded by commissioner Morris and carried, minutes of May 13, 1974 and May 20, 1974 were apprOVed. CommiSsioner Stenstrom moved to lease the Civic Center for religous services at the regular commercial rate;i! h0Wever~ this use was~n°t to be on a regular basis. Seconded by Commissioner McClanahan and carried. Florida Power and Light Co. neXt requested directions as to whether to put in escrow the funds for paving Myrtle Avenue in front of their building or to proceed with the paving. Commissioner McClanahan moved to direct Florida..Power and Light~ Co. to proceed with said paving for the entire width of the street abutting their property. Seconded ~by Commissioner Morris and carried. Sara Harrison, librarian, presented a donation to the Sanford Library in amount of $912.00 from the Atlantic Bank Corporation. Commissioner Meyer moved to accept the contri- bution and to authorize the budget be increased for Purchase of books in said amount. Seconded by Commissioner Stenstrom and carried. The Recreation DirectOr was authorized tO include for Consideration in the 74-75 Budget the costs for installation of new restrooms at the softball field in Ft. Mellon Pa~. William Colbert, Attorney :and' George McCammon, developer of San Situs and David Gibbs, subcontractor to clear aWd demuck a 7 acre water retention area, appeared to explain the work in progress on their land site. Commissioner McClanahan moved to direct David Gibbs, D L & M Land Clearing, to cease and desist operations immediatelY; prepare and present engineering plans for construction of the retention area and drainage, and to reflect future safeguards and provisions of main- tenance for the lake; and obtain permission for a borrow pit operation. Seconded by Commis- sioner Morris. Commissioner Morris moved to amend the foregoing motion to allow Mr. Gibbs 10 days in which to comply with said requirements. Seconded by Commissioner Stenstrom and carried over the dissenting votes of Commissioner MCClanahan and CommiSsioner Meyer. The Mayor then called for a vOte on the original motion as amended and same was carried over the dissenting vote of cOmmissioner McClanahan. Jr. CITY CLERK Commissioner Meyer moved to authorize to accept from the Knights of Columbus into paving escrow account funds to pave the total width of Myrtle Avenue in front of their new building South of 25th Street. Seconded by Commissioner McClanahan and carried. The Mayor reported that after a meeting with the merchants on West 13th Street, no parking on West 13th Street was not acceptable; however, they do want the city to proceed with construction of an off-street parking lot on the vacated railroad right-of-way. Commissioner Meyer moved t° consider in the 1974-75 Capital Budget, plans for said lot and further not to restrict parking on West 13th Street. han and carried.
